Finance Review Summary — Corvane Product Line Pricing

Prepared for sales leads.

Our review of the Corvane line shows current list prices sit roughly 8% below comparable offerings, while gross margin has slipped to 31% due to component cost inflation. We recommend a staged increase: 4% at the next catalog refresh, with a further 3% contingent on renewal rates holding. Discount authority should be tightened to 10% without director approval. Volume customers will receive advance notice. The rationale tied to our broader plans is noted below.

board note of tahog-yagef: Headcount on the Ralael team goes from 9 to 80 by the end of April. Gross margin on Ralael came in at 15 percent against a plan of 5 percent.

## After-Hours Server Room Access

Heads up, reception folks: anyone wanting into the server room on Level B after 19:00 needs to be on the Ops approved list, which Tarun from the Fennwick infrastructure team updates every Monday. If they're not on it, they don't go in — even if they seem stressed about an outage. Log every entry in the blue binder. The current door-pass code is below.

turnstile pass: bdg-YEOZLM-79341408

## Changelog — Vaultspin v2.4.1

Rotated the signing key used by Vaultspin's automated rotation jobs after the quarterly audit flagged the old key as past its expiry window. No action is needed from support unless customers report verification errors on bundles built before Tuesday. For reference when triaging those tickets, the new signing key is as follows.

deploy key for kagup-bawig: bky9_ZMq28eTw9

# Break-Glass Access — InvoForge Renderer

Plugin authors normally interact with the InvoForge PDF renderer through the sandboxed plugin API only. Break-glass access exists solely for incidents where a malformed plugin corrupts the render queue and the sandbox cannot be reached. Request approval from the on-call steward first; all break-glass sessions are logged and reviewed within 24 hours. Once approval is granted, unlock the emergency console using the recovery passphrase that appears immediately below.

recovery phrase for yawif-hahif: druys-kelius-ralax-raliel